Amelia Island Amelia Island

Visit outdoor paradise in Jacksonville, otherwise known as Amelia Island. This wooded barrier island is home to exotic critters and birds. Plus, the white quartz beaches, pristine environment, and calm waters will make you want to stay a while.

Mandarin Arts Festival Mandarin Arts Festival

The arts takes center stage at the annual Mandarin Arts Festival every Easter Weekend in the historic community. If it can be created, it's on display here. Browse through paintings, jewelry, pottery, photography, sculptures and more. Also featured are a kid's art show, green market and an Easter egg hunt.

Cummer Museum of Art & Gardens Cummer Museum of Art & Gardens

Enjoy the preserved beauty of a stately home that has now been transformed into the Cummer Museum of Art & Gardens. The original collection of the former residents has expanded from 60 pieces to more than 5,500 European and American works of art dating from 2100 BC to the present.
